WebApr 25, 2024 · Medicaid and CHIP (Children's Health Insurance Program) are government programs that offer free or low-cost health insurance for children in families with low incomes. Medicaid and CHIP cover the cost of vision care for children. Keep in mind that each state has different rules to qualify for these programs. WebMSP and Your Eye Health. The government of British Columbia provides vision care benefits to residents through the Medical Services Plan. Help to cover the cost of medically-necessary vision care benefits to residents aged 19-64 and help to provide vision care benefits for those <19 and 65 and older. Eye Health Library.
